Internet-Draft draft-ietf-rats-yang-tpm-charra-22.txt is now available. It is
a work item of the Remote ATtestation ProcedureS (RATS) WG of the IETF.

   Title:   A YANG Data Model for Challenge-Response-based Remote Attestation Procedures using TPMs
   Authors: Henk Birkholz
            Michael Eckel
            Shwetha Bhandari
            Eric Voit
            Bill Sulzen
            Liang Xia (Frank)
            Tom Laffey
            Guy C. Fedorkow
   Name:    draft-ietf-rats-yang-tpm-charra-22.txt
   Pages:   60
   Dates:   2024-02-27

Abstract:

   This document defines YANG Remote Procedure Calls (RPCs) and a few
   configuration nodes required to retrieve attestation evidence about
   integrity measurements from a device, following the operational
   context defined in TPM-based Network Device Remote Integrity
   Verification.  Complementary measurement logs are also provided by
   the YANG RPCs, originating from one or more roots of trust for
   measurement (RTMs).  The module defined requires at least one TPM 1.2
   or TPM 2.0 as well as a corresponding TPM Software Stack (TSS), or
   equivalent hardware implementations that include the protected
   capabilities as provided by TPMs as well as a corresponding software
   stack, included in the device components of the composite device the
   YANG server is running on.
